Twin Eagles - Exclusive 5 Part Grilling System

Twin Eagles is a USA made Grill and Outdoor kitchen line with the most extensive line of outdoor kitchen appliances and accessories on the market. From Charcoal/Gas grills to built-in combo drawer/door units the have so much more in between.

Twin Eagles Outdoor Kitchen

Crafted in California by award winning gas engineer Dante Cantal. Dante has engineered some of the markets leading brands including Dynasty and he co-founded Lynx Grills.

Exclusive 5 Part Grilling System

A big reason Twin Eagles sets themselves apart is through their five-part exclusive grilling technology that combines advanced technology and components engineered exclusively by Twin Eagles Grills.

1. Drafting

When you start the burners, heat rises and creates drafting which draws clean cool air through vents located at the bottom of the firebox.

2. Direct Heat

Other grills operate off the principle that heat rises. Heat will also follow the path of least resistance. Allowing heat to merely rise creates hot and/or cold spots. As the heat is pushed upward, it passes through ports located between the ceramic briquettes.

3. Radiant Heat

The use of high grade ceramic briquettes distributes radiant heat evenly to the cooking surface, an important aspect for consistent grilling. Twin Eagles does not rely solely on absorbing heat into the bottom of the briquettes. Heat from the channels located between the rows of briquettes is absorbed into the sides and tops of the briquettes.

4. Zone Grilling

Your Twin Eagles grill has the ability to cook multiple food items at different temperatures. A divider between each burner breaks your grilling surface into zones.

5. Hexagonal Grates

The grates in a Twin Eagles grill actually aid in the grilling process by absorbing, retaining and conducting heat into your food. The thicker (heavier) the grate the more heat it will absorb and retain. 3/8 inch hexagonal stainless steel rods have over 20% more mass than most grates and 10% more mass than 3/8 inch round rods. The increased mass will retain more heat. The additional contact allows more heat to be conducted into your food.
